Author Nathaniel Tilton was just a regular guy with a regular job when he read Bringing Down the House and decided he wanted to do what the players in that book did. A journey through the inner world of card counting, the lessons of teamwork, and the clandestine pursuit of beating the odds, in The Blackjack Life Tilton relates the story of his personal journey through the smoke-filled casinos in which he and his playing partner gambled, to the seedy backrooms that he hoped he would never see. More than just wins and losses, The Blackjack Life is about the growth of a man who discovered himself through the unlikeliest of places – the world of professional blackjack -- and who now shares his informed view of the opportunities that still exist for skilled players and what it’s really like to travel that road today.

This best-selling blackjack classic has sold more than 750,000 copies and is considered one of the all-time great books on blackjack. Targeted specifically to players who want to beat the casino without card counting, this easy-to-read book takes the complications out of the game and gives players the winning edge. Cardoza covers everything from the rules and variations of the casinos to the optimal basic strategies. Also included: master strategy charts, money management tips, bankrolling advice, self quizzes, a glossary and Cardoza own non-counter strategy.
